Youth policy in the Slovak Republic (04/07/2007)The international review process was established to fulfil three distinct objectives: • to advise on national youth policy; • to identify components which might combine to form a harmonised approach to youth policy across Europe; and • to contribute to a learning process in relation to the development and implementation of youth policy. The Youth Directorate of the Council of Europe embarked on its international review of national youth policies in 1997. The Slovak Republic, at its own request, is the 12th country to be the focus of an international review. This report includes information gathered by the international review team as well as its analyses and recommendations concerning the development, perspectives and challenges for the future of youth policy in the Slovak Republic.
